Game Weighting: How Your Bets Are Weighted
Even though you completely grasp the multiplier, the next factor that stumps many UK players is game weighting. Not every spin or hand contributes equally toward satisfying the wagering requirement, and Goatz is transparent but firm on this issue. Slots typically count 100%, which is the norm across competing casinos, but we discovered that multiple high-RTP titles and progressive jackpots are sometimes excluded or contribute at a significantly reduced rate. This matters enormously because if you automatically head for a game like Blood Suckers or any jackpot slot to fulfill the rollover, you could be wagering for hours without seeing results at all.
- Slots: 100% contribution (not including specified high-RTP and progressive titles).
- Table games (blackjack, roulette): Usually 10% or less, with numerous variants excluded.
- Live casino games: 0% contribution, essentially a dead zone for bonus clearing.
- Video poker and scratch cards: Typically 5-20%, consult the terms page thoroughly.

Betting Conditions: The Quiet Bonus Destroyer
No bonus review makes sense without a detailed examination at wagering requirements, and here Goatz sets a figure that matches the industry average. Generally, you will have to play through the combined deposit and bonus amount around 35 times before any withdrawal is allowed. While that number is by no means predatory, the way it works with other terms can shift the odds dramatically against you. The key aspect we always check is whether the wagering pertains solely to the bonus or to both deposit and bonus, because that distinction practically doubles the target you have to hit. At Goatz, the requirement includes both, which is something you must factor into your risk calculation from the very start. We also observed that if you activate the free spins, any winnings from them are treated as bonus funds and incorporated into the same wagering calculation, making those ostensibly generous spins feel like a greater challenge than they first appear.
- Betting applies to deposit + bonus amount, rather than the bonus.
- Free spin winnings are granted as bonus funds, bound by the same rollover.
- Failure to complete wagering within 30 days voids the bonus and any connected winnings.
We always encourage players to see wagering not as a small hurdle but as the core mechanism that decides whether a bonus is genuinely achievable. In our test sessions, we found that hitting the 35x target on a moderate deposit of £50 meant wagering £3,500 in bets, which is entirely possible on high-RTP slots but quickly drains your balance if variance goes against you. This is not a knock against Goatz specifically; rather, it underlines how crucial it is to approach the bonus as an extended play tool, not a shortcut to instant profit.

Cashback Deals: Real Money Back or Smart Cycle?
Cashback promotions are commonly advertised as the remedy to wagering headaches, and Goatz includes a weekly cashback offer on net losses across slots. The headline figure seems appealing, but the catch lies in the categorization: the cashback is almost always awarded as bonus funds, not withdrawable cash, and it has its own modest wagering requirement before you can withdraw it. This creates a loop where money you lost is partially refunded in a form that necessitates further play-through, practically keeping you within the ecosystem. We calculated the figures on a losing week and found that while the cashback lessened the impact and gave us extra spins, the obligation to wager the returned amount once again meant we never genuinely got real money back. For disciplined players, this could still offer a useful cushion, but anyone expecting a straightforward refund will be disappointed. Transparently, this is a loyalty mechanic presented as a safety net.
